Output e356b5abbeea25f074aedafc715afebe7618bbabd12eb43fc576b33887515743:38

value
500330
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03e54087fcf9f0a8f04de393231e73da148de7a8 OP_EQUAL
address
323caqFLq46iRMLPkZYEZrX65hXBcWLgNi
transaction
e356b5abbeea25f074aedafc715afebe7618bbabd12eb43fc576b33887515743
confirmations
191203
spent
true